Who is Aleksandrs Isakovs?
Aleksandrs Isakovs is a former football defender from Latvia. He has played 58 international matches for the Latvia national team. He debuted in 1997, and played at the Euro 2004. He started his career in Dinaburg FC, and played for Lokomotiv Nizhniy Novgorod, before joining Latvian champion team Skonto FC. He ended his career in FK Daugava Daugavpils.
After the end of his career, he became the sporting director of his former club Daugava Daugavpils. Since October 22, 2012 Isakovs has been the head of Daugavpils Sport administration. Isakovs specialty is also a sports teacher.
After retiring from professional football Isakovs began playing futsal. He participated at the Daugavpils futsal championship, winning the gold medals in the 2009/2010 season.
